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ross house prices
The record shows a median of £241,500 for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ross, street by street and sale by sale. Over the past decade prices are +26% in cash — but −8% once inflation is stripped out.

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ross?
Homes in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ross have a median sold price of £241,500 — the middle of 52 recorded transactions.
What is the price range of homes sold in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ross?
Recorded sales in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ross range from £48,000 to £700,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ross risen?
Over the past decade prices in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ross are +26% in cash terms but −8%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How up to date is this data?
H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Churchgate Road, Waltham Cross was 1 November 2024.
